You Collection, Lower Volume Radical: City (yì) Yong Kangxi stroke count: 10 Page 1268, Entry 06 Tang Rhymes (Tangyun), Collected Rhymes (Jiyun), Rhyme Compendium (Yunhui), and Orthodox Rhymes (Zhengyun): Pronounced yong (level tone). Shuowen Jiezi (Shuowen): A city with water surrounding all sides, as can be seen from the state of a moat. Also, Collected Rhymes (Jiyun): Meaning to block or obstruct. The same as yong. History of the Former Han (Qianhan shu), Biography of Wang Mang: The water of the Yong River does not flow. Also, Orthodox Rhymes (Zhengyun): Meaning harmonious. The same as yong. Book of Jin (Jin shu), Biography of Sang Yu: The family was harmonious and amicable. Also, Rhyme Compendium (Yunhui): The name of a prefecture. In the Qin dynasty, it was Guilin Commandery; in the Tang dynasty, Yong Prefecture was established. Zhengzitong: Yong, yong, yong, and yong were all interchangeable in ancient times.
